Board declares outdated elementary library computers surplus

Mill Creek Board of Education · August 19, 2024

Summary

The Mill Creek Board voted to surplus a list of outdated elementary library computers. The minutes reference an attached list; disposal or disposal method was not specified in the excerpt.

The board voted to declare outdated elementary library computers as surplus. The motion was made by Aaron Vestal and seconded by Craig Hughes; votes in favor were recorded for Craig Hughes, Aaron Vestal and Kathy Castleberry. The minutes reference an attached list of items to be surplused but do not include the list contents in the transcript text provided.

Next steps such as disposal method, sale or donation and any remaining data‑sanitization procedures were not recorded in the minutes; administration is responsible for following district policy for disposal of surplus technology.
